- German underground jazz fusion super trio of sorts with their roots in Stuttgart. Keyboard player Thomas Balluff had started with the "soul" band Muli & The Misfits in the 1960's, whereas the guitar/bassist Andy Göldner came from Five Fold Shade (a local rhythm n' blues combo). Drummer Fred Braceful was the odd one out, an American jazzer who moved base to Germany in the late-1950's, and had worked extensively with Wolfgang Dauner and Et Cetera.
Tracks:
01. The First Tune - 00:00
02. Tönjès Dream Interruption - 07:48
03. Interessante Olè - 12:05
04. Two Times - 14:55
05. Trippin With Birds / Kudu / Horny - 17:21
Track 1 recorded by Himbi at Jankoeski 1972
Tracks 2-4 recorded at home 1973
Track 5 recorded live by D. Lindauer 1973
Personnel:
- Thomas Balluff - organ, electric piano, clavinet
- Fred Braceful - sonor drums, percussion
- Andy Goldner - fretless electric bass, electric guitar, alto sax, tape recorder - เพลง
